Vinayagar Chaturthi Exhibition and Sale at Coimbatore Poompuhar Showroom

Poompuhar handicrafts showroom in Coimbatore hosts Vinayagar Chaturthi special exhibition and sale from September 2 to 12, 2024, featuring diverse Ganesha idols and artworks with 10 percent discount.


Coimbatore: The Poompuhar handicrafts showroom on Big Bazaar Street in Coimbatore is set to host a special Vinayagar Chaturthi exhibition and sale from September 2 to 12, 2024. The event will be open daily from 10 AM to 8 PM, showcasing a wide array of Ganesha-themed artworks and idols.



The exhibition will feature Ganesha idols crafted from various materials, including panchaloha (five-metal alloy), brass, sandalwood, and black and white metals.



Visitors can also find Tanjore paintings, papier-mâché creations, clay figurines, nookamara inlay work, and fabric paintings depicting Lord Ganesha.



A diverse collection of Ganesha statues will be available for purchase.



As a special offer, all Ganesha idols sold during the exhibition will be discounted by 10%. The Poompuhar showroom management anticipates sales to reach up to 10 lakh rupees during this event, highlighting the popularity and cultural significance of Vinayagar Chaturthi celebrations in the region.
